Transaction 42241ed88dbf31c661f4e7fde16d04052a1231ea7bffb31f2daee9476b6d5af3

53 Input
2 Outputs
  • 42241ed88dbf31c661f4e7fde16d04052a1231ea7bffb31f2daee9476b6d5af3:0
  • value  385613597
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 42241ed88dbf31c661f4e7fde16d04052a1231ea7bffb31f2daee9476b6d5af3:1
  • value  1026245
    address  3QRT8mX5wd4VN3isVYNThrbWzBqS7kDJ2v